The EKI06051 features the following specifications: - Number of Ports: 5 - Ethernet Port Type: 10/100Base-TX - Operating Temperature: -40°C to 75°C - Power Input: 12~48 VDC - Mounting: DIN-rail or wall mounting
The detailed pin configuration of the EKI06051 is as follows: - Port 1: TX+, TX-, RX+, RX- - Port 2: TX+, TX-, RX+, RX- - Port 3: TX+, TX-, RX+, RX- - Port 4: TX+, TX-, RX+, RX- - Port 5: TX+, TX-, RX+, RX-
The EKI06051 offers the following functional features: - Auto-negotiation: Automatically detects the speed and duplex modes of connected devices. - Redundant Power Input: Supports dual power inputs for enhanced reliability. - DIN-Rail/Wall Mounting: Flexible mounting options for easy installation in industrial environments.
